On average across the year,
East New York, New York is approximately as hot as
Jamaica, New York
.
East New York, New York has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F and Jamaica, New York has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F.
East New York, New York's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F, which is approximately the same temperature as Jamaica, New York's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F).
On average across the year, East New York, New York is approximately as cold as Jamaica, New York . East New York, New York has an average minimum temperature of 10°C/50°F and Jamaica, New York has an average minimum temperature of 10°C/50°F.
On average across the year,
East New York, New York has the same amount of rain as
Jamaica, New York. East New York, New York has an average annual rainfall of 1432mm and Jamaica, New York has an average annual rainfall of 1432mm.
East New York, New York's wettest month is August, with an average monthly rainfall of 158mm, which is the same as Jamaica, New York's wettest month (also August, with an average monthly rainfall of 158mm).
The midpoint of East New York, New York is approximately 4 miles (7km) south west of Jamaica, New York.
